## This is a unicode quote. Delete and retype it (or quote to make literal).
### Problematic code:
```sh
echo 'hello world
```
### Correct code:
```sh
echo 'hello world'
```
### Rationale:
Some software, like OS X, Word and WordPress, may automatically replace your regular quotes with slanted Unicode quotes. The shell does not recognize these quotes and will not respect them.
In this case, you have slanted single quotes in a single quoted string. Try deleting and retyping them, and/or disable “smart quotes” in your editor or OS.
### Exceptions
If you want to use literal slanted single quotes for typographic reasons, you can put them in double quotes to make ShellCheck ignore them:
```sh
printf "Warning: wakeonlan is not installed.\\n"
```
You can also just [[ignore]] this warning.
